### Action item: Harrowfield gateway buffering

During the outage, the Harrowfield telemetry gateway dropped readings from roughly forty tractors because its in-memory buffer had no overflow policy. Owner for the fix is the Fieldwire team: add disk-backed spill, cap retention at six hours, and alert when the buffer exceeds half capacity. Target is two sprints out. Progress will be reported at this sync until closed. Design notes, capacity math, and the review checklist are being tracked on the internal page:

runbook for yahop-tajep: https://jenkins.olvarqstack.internal/settings

Hi Varena,

Before I roll off the Pylode telemetry project, a quick summary for your review. We enabled zstd compression on the ingest payloads last Tuesday; storage on the metrics_raw table dropped roughly 40%, with no measurable CPU regression on the writer pods. The decompression hook lives in the ingest middleware, so please double-check the error path when a payload fails checksum validation. All staging tests pass. The staging database used for verification is reachable here.

warehouse DSN: postgresql://sildor_svc:DNY6t787Gi1yO3@db-695a.halixgrid.corp:5432/lamvan

## Catalogue Import Runbook — Step 2

Before approving changes to the Weaverlane importer, verify the environment file matches this runbook exactly. The importer pulls MARC records from the Dunmoor Archive feed, so `WL_FEED_FORMAT=marc21` and `WL_RETRY_LIMIT=3` must be present. Authentication to the Archive endpoint is mandatory; imports silently skip records without it. Add the credential line directly below:

env line for yahaf-kageg: VAULT_KEY5=978f5

Quarterly Planning Note — Board Copy

We will record a write-down of roughly 8% on finished-goods inventory for the Tallowmere line this quarter, reflecting slower sell-through and the model refresh. Warehouse consolidation at Greyfield partially offsets carrying costs. No covenant impact is expected. The forward plan for the affected line appears in the confidential note below.

confidential, kahog-bawif: The northern region missed its Pramir quota by 20.0 percent last quarter. Casaxek Freight plans to lower the Fraion list price by 41.5 percent in December. The finance team signed off on a budget of $236.4 million for Project Druius. The renewal with Fenysix Partners closes at $91.3 million a year, 2.1 percent below the last contract.